Awards & Recognition:Each participant must submit a recipe for his/her favorite peanut butter sandwich in the county contest. Before the recipe may be submitted, 4-H'er must make the sandwich and ask another person to taste it. Any recipe with inedible items will be disqualified. The recipe should list ingredients yielding 1 sandwich, as well as directions for assembling the sandwich Recipes will be judged on taste, appeal and appropriateness for category. Winners will be selected in a county contest as follows: Junior:
- One overall winner and winners in the following 4 categories:
- Most Nutritious
- Most Unusual
- Most Ingredients
- Messiest
Each participant must submit a recipe for his/her favorite uncooked snack containing a peanut product. The recipe should yield 1 serving and must include a minimum of either 1/4 cup peanuts (any kind: raw, roasted, salted, dry roasted, chopped or ground); OR 2 Tbsp. Peanut butter or peanut candy. Recipes will be judged on taste, appeal and appropriateness for category. Winners will be selected in a county contest as follows:
- One overall winner and winners in the following 4 categories:
- Most Nutritious
- Most Unusual
- Easiest to Prepare
- Most Variety of Peanut Products Used
5 Cloverleaf Winners and 5 Junior Winners will receive t-shirts Awards are available in odd-numbered years to the first 60 counties who apply
